When Sense8 was canceled after just two revelatory seasons its fans were crushed, because never before or since has there been a show that speaks to the interconnectedness of humanity — across borders, gender, ethnicity, sexuality, you name it, lines — quite like this pseudo-super hero series from Lilly, Lana Wachowskiand J.

Michael Straczynski.
